I don’t think the week one game has any impact on this matchup. The teams are dramatically different, especially Green Bay.

1. That was a bigger game for Seattle than it was for the Packers. We're talking about a team playing at home for the first time since winning the first Super Bowl in the history of their franchise. That was an extension of the playoffs for them. It was just one of 16 for Green Bay. This week is obviously big for both teams.

2. The Packers are better than they were in week 1. No baptism by fire for Corey Linsley. He's a veteran at this point. Davante Adams is establishing himself as a No. 3 threat. It'll be tougher against Seattle, but he's in a better position now than Jarrett Boykin was going into that game. Same for Andrew Quarless and Richard Rodgers. Eddie Lacy is also running the ball much better.

3. The defense matches up well with them. They were afraid of Dez Bryant beating them, so they shadowed him all game long with usually HaHa Clinton-Dix. They don't need to do that against Seattle because the Seahawks don't have great receivers. Therefore, they can use an extra guy in the box defend the run.

Defense needs to make plays come Sunday. Offensively it will be a challenge, and putting points up in Seattle isn't the easiest thing to do. My point being that points are precious in these types of games - last thing you want to do is work hard to put up 7, only to give an easy TD to follow.

Keys To Success

Get Lacy going early - keep the offense dynamic. Only way to beat a defense like theirs is to keep them guessing. Throw a few short passes to Lacy if they have to - but make sure that all available weapons are being used.

Offensive line - Rodgers needs time to throw. This also plays into why Lacy needs to be involved. Bring extra people in to protect if necessary. When dealing with Seattle's secondary - it can take longer for plays to develop, so give Rodgers time to deliver.

Defense needs to get off the field - Lynch is their weapon of choice, and he can wear a defense down quickly. Last thing you want in a potentially close game is a tired D. Playing the run and forcing them to throw would put our defense in the best position.

Rodgers playing 4 quarters - an offensive lull could be enough to give Seattle the driver's seat. Stay aggressive and don't let off the gas.

Don't shy away from Sherman - it is unsure why there weren't any passes thrown to Richard's side of the field in week 1. Regardless of why, it is necessary to use the whole field to spread out their D and keep them honest. Sherman makes mistakes just like anyone else - make him pay for it when he does.
